MySQL大数据备份高效策略

mysql大数据呗份

时间:2025-06-27 05:37


MySQL大数据备份:确保数据安全与业务连续性的关键策略 在当今这个数据驱动的时代,数据库作为存储和管理企业核心信息的基石,其重要性不言而喻

    MySQL,作为一款开源的关系型数据库管理系统,凭借其高性能、可扩展性和易用性,在众多企业中得到了广泛应用

    然而,随着企业业务的不断增长,数据量也随之激增,如何高效地管理这些大数据,并确保其安全性和可用性,成为了摆在每一家企业面前的重要课题

    其中,MySQL大数据备份作为数据保护的关键环节,更是不容忽视

    本文将深入探讨MySQL大数据备份的重要性、挑战、最佳实践以及未来趋势,旨在为企业提供一套全面而具有说服力的备份策略

     一、MySQL大数据备份的重要性 1.1 数据安全的最后一道防线 在数字化转型的浪潮中,数据已成为企业的核心资产

    一旦数据丢失或损坏,不仅会导致业务中断,还可能引发法律纠纷、客户信任危机等一系列严重后果

    因此,定期进行MySQL大数据备份,是防止数据灾难、保障数据安全的最直接、最有效手段

     1.2 确保业务连续性 面对突如其来的硬件故障、软件漏洞、自然灾害等不可预知的风险,一个健全的数据备份机制能够迅速恢复业务运行,减少停机时间,从而最大限度地降低经济损失

    对于依赖实时数据处理的高频交易、在线服务等行业而言,这一点尤为重要

     1.3 支持数据恢复与合规性 数据备份不仅能在数据丢失时提供恢复的可能,还能满足行业监管和法律法规对数据保留的要求

    例如,金融行业需按照PCI DSS(支付卡行业数据安全标准)保留交易记录;医疗行业则需遵循HIPAA(健康保险流通与责任法案)保护患者隐私信息

     二、MySQL大数据备份面临的挑战 2.1 数据量庞大与增长迅速 随着大数据时代的到来,MySQL数据库中的数据量呈指数级增长,这对备份存储空间、备份速度以及恢复效率都提出了更高要求

    如何在不影响正常业务运行的前提下,高效地完成大数据备份,成为首要挑战

     2.2备份窗口有限 对于7x24小时不间断运行的系统,找到合适的备份窗口变得愈发困难

    传统的全量备份虽然简单直接,但耗时长、资源消耗大,频繁执行会影响业务性能

    而增量备份或差异备份虽然能减少备份时间和资源占用,但在恢复时复杂度增加

     2.3 数据一致性与完整性 在备份过程中,如何确保数据的一致性和完整性,避免数据损坏或丢失,是另一个重要挑战

    特别是在分布式数据库环境中,数据同步和一致性校验更为复杂

     三、MySQL大数据备份的最佳实践 3.1 制定备份策略 根据业务需求和数据重要性,制定合理的备份策略,包括备份类型(全量、增量、差异)、备份频率、备份存储位置及保留周期等

    对于关键业务数据,建议采用全量与增量相结合的备份方式,同时考虑异地备份以增强灾难恢复能力

     3.2 利用自动化工具 采用自动化备份工具,如MySQL自带的mysqldump、Percona XtraBackup等,可以大大简化备份流程,减少人为错误,提高备份效率和可靠性

    此外,结合调度工具(如cron作业)实现定时备份,确保备份任务的按时执行

     3.3 优化备份性能 针对大数据备份的性能瓶颈,可以采取多种优化措施,如使用压缩算法减少备份文件大小、利用并行处理技术加快备份速度、在业务低峰期进行备份等

    同时,考虑使用云存储服务,利用其弹性扩展能力应对数据增长

     3.4 数据一致性校验与恢复演练 定期对备份数据进行一致性校验,确保备份数据的准确性

    同时,定期进行恢复演练,验证备份的有效性和恢复流程的可行性,以便在真正需要时能够迅速响应

     3.5 强化安全管理 对备份数据进行加密存储,防止数据泄露

    同时,建立严格的访问控制机制,确保只有授权人员能够访问备份数据

    此外,记录备份操作日志,便于审计和追踪

     四、MySQL大数据备份的未来趋势 4.1智能化备份管理 随着AI和机器学习技术的发展,未来的MySQL大数据备份将更加智能化

    通过预测分析,自动调整备份策略以适应数据增长和业务变化;利用机器学习识别异常行为,提前预警潜在的数据风险

     4.2 云原生备份解决方案 随着云计算的普及,越来越多的企业将数据库迁移到云端

    云原生备份解决方案,如AWS RDS自动备份、Azure SQL Database自动备份等,将成为主流,它们提供了更灵活、高效、安全的备份服务,降低了企业的运维成本

     4.3实时备份与恢复 为了满足对业务连续性要求极高的场景,实时备份与恢复技术将成为发展方向

    通过持续数据捕获和即时备份,确保在任何时间点都能快速恢复数据,实现真正的“零数据丢失”

     结语 MySQL大数据备份不仅是数据安全的保障,更是企业持续运营和创新的基础

    面对日益复杂的数据环境,企业需要不断探索和实践,建立符合自身需求的备份策略,充分利用现代技术和工具,不断提升备份效率和恢复能力

    只有这样,才能在数据洪流中稳健前行,把握数字时代的机遇,迎接未来的挑战